Ffmpeg Wasm Js. 🎯🔄 However, it's important to note that as of now, FFmpeg.
🎯🔄 However, it's important to note that as of now, FFmpeg. wasm ffmpeg. wasm is not as fast as FFmpeg, but it might come in handy for certain use cases. It allows developers to perform media operations such as A free, fast, and reliable CDN for @ffmpeg/ffmpeg. Join us The WebAssembly build of FFmpeg allows you to run this powerful video processing tool directly within the browser. wasm, my library builds upon their research and intends to make this technology ready for This library provides FFmpeg builds ported to JavaScript using Emscripten project. wasm is a pure WebAssembly/JavaScript port of FFmpeg that allows video/audio processing in the browser without installation or server uploads, albeit with slower performance than the original Learn how to implement real-time video filters directly in browsers using FFmpeg compiled to WebAssembly and the WebCodecs API. json), but sometimes you may need to use newer version of Although ffmpeg. AVI to MP4 Demo Try it: A pure Webassembly / Javascript port of FFmpeg. Content delivery at its finest. 5% of all websites, serving over 200 ffmpeg. wasm Public Notifications You must be signed in to change notification settings Fork 1k Star 16. ffmpeg. 5% of all websites, serving over 200 Check @ffmpeg/ffmpeg 0. Fast. In this blog post I explore Straight to the problem, I want to use ffmpeg in my javascript project for video editing. The FS module in The introduction of WebAssembly (Wasm) has enabled developers to create experiences on the web that rival native performance. 12. wasm, there is a default version of @ffmpeg/core (you can find it in devDependencies section of package. So I found cdn: <script src="https://cdn. wasm library contains its own FS (file system) module, which operates differently than the Node. wasm is a pure WebAssembly / JavaScript port of FFmpeg that enables video and audio processing directly in web browsers. Builds are optimized for in-browser use: minimal size for . FFmpeg WebAssembly version for browser However, with the advent of WebAssembly (WASM) and libraries like FFmpeg WASM, we can now perform complex video and audio processing directly in the browser. For each version of ffmpeg. wasm is a pure WebAssembly (and JavaScript/TypeScript) port of FFmpeg that enables in-browser media recording, conversion, and streaming—letting developers perform ffmpeg. 15 with MIT licence at our NPM packages aggregator and search engine. 这里我参考了 <crop> 的做法,将ffmpeg-core. json), but sometimes you may need to use newer version of FFmpeg. It enables video & audio record, convert and stream right inside browsers. wasm provides simple to use APIs, to transcode a video you only need few lines of code: ```javascript const fs = require ('fs'); const { createFFmpeg, fetchFile } = require ffmpegwasm / ffmpeg. In this post, I would like to share how to install and ffmpeg. js和ffmpeg-core. Reliable. - Simple. js runs only in ## Usage ffmpeg. 15 package - Last release 0. js fs module. 9k In particular, I chose to implement FFmpeg. js中 运行 $ node - Join us on Discord! ffmpeg. wasm is a pure Webassembly / Javascript port of FFmpeg. jsdelivr. wasm安装到浏览器端中。 这 While other libraries have already hit major milestones, pioneering this technology, namely ffmpeg. cdnjs is a free and open-source CDN service trusted by over 12. wasm *, a JavaScript port built with WebAssembly in order to maximise portability and minimise The ffmpeg. In this post, I’ll walk you For each version of ffmpeg. A pure Webassembly / Javascript port of FFmpeg. AVI to MP4 Demo Try it: Offers an object-oriented interface for writing FFmpeg commands, inspired by fluent-ffmpeg , making it more programmer-friendly. wasm存入indexedDB的做法实现将ffmpeg. In this post, I'll AVI到MP4演示 试试看: : 安装 节点 $ npm install @ ffmpeg / ffmpeg @ ffmpeg /core 由于我们正在 使用 最新的实验性功能,因此您需要添加一些标志才能在Node. wasm的核心文件的体积实在是太大了,就算Gzip下,要少说7M多,这个JS又不是视频,可以变下载边拨,这JS下载不成功,功能就跑不起 ffmpeg. net/npm/@salomvary Contribute to diffusionstudio/ffmpeg-js development by creating an account on GitHub.
vg95e5t
ssn6r5n77
lmx4nn
xr4j1mwj6
k66nu4fz
rjykcmp
zy3vthf
vdsoi2ee
i7hoduqbc4
w5hyufb